Brief summary

Lipolysis is measured as basal and maximal isoprenaline-stimulated lipolysis in isolated adipocytes from the subcutaneous abdominal periumbilical adipose tissue and expressed as log10 ISO-stimulated/basal glycerol release ex vivo

Detailed description

The cellular heterogeneity of adipose tissue (i.e., different adipocyte subtypes) is measured using qPCR of ADIPOQ/LEP in the same adipose tissue samples from which lipolysis is measured.
